Unusual Sounds From System
Unusual sounds emanating from an HVAC system may signal underlying problems requiring timely attention. Common noises such as rattling, grinding, or hissing may indicate loose components, mechanical wear, or refrigerant leaks. A persistent clanking noise could point to a malfunctioning fan or motor, while squealing might indicate belt problems. Ignoring these noises can cause more significant damage and expensive repairs. Homeowners should refrain from diagnosing or repairing these issues themselves, as doing so can exacerbate the problem. Instead, contacting a qualified HVAC professional is vital for a thorough inspection and appropriate resolution. Timely intervention can restore system efficiency and maintain a comfortable indoor environment.
Fluctuating Thermal Control
What could be more exasperating than an HVAC system that does not maintain a regular temperature? Homeowners commonly experience oscillating warmth or chill, bringing about discomfort and increased energy costs. This unevenness can derive from various issues, such as a defective thermostat, inadequate insulation, or blocked ducts. If select rooms feel notably different from others, it may suggest underlying problems requiring professional assessment. Escalating energy bills may also demonstrate inefficiencies within the system, prompting a more careful look. Ignoring these signs can lead to further complications and costly repairs. Consequently, when coping with fluctuating temperature control, it is judicious to consult an HVAC professional to reestablish comfort and efficiency in the home.

Essential Details About HVAC Systems That You Should Learn
Understanding HVAC systems is vital for homeowners seeking efficient climate control and ease in their living spaces. HVAC, which stands for heating, ventilation, and air conditioning, incorporates various constituents that collaborate to regulate indoor temperatures and air quality. Key elements explanation include the furnace, air conditioner, ductwork, and thermostats, each playing an important role in sustaining a relaxing environment.
Homeowners should evaluate the dimensions and capabilities of their HVAC system to ensure peak performance; an oversized or undersized unit can result in performance issues. Regularly replacing filters and scheduling professional inspections can avoid failures and prolong the system's lifespan.
Additionally, becoming aware of efficiency classifications, such as SEER for air conditioners and AFUE for furnaces, can empower homeowners to make informed decisions when buying or enhancing systems. Insight into these factors promotes a more welcoming, efficient home environment.

How Can I Increase the Energy Efficiency of My HVAC System?
Boosting heating and cooling system energy savings entails regular maintenance, sealing ducts, upgrading to a programmable thermostat, applying energy-efficient filters, and ensuring proper insulation. These practices jointly enhance performance, reduce energy consumption, and lower utility costs.
What Common HVAC System Misconceptions You Must Avoid?
Steer clear of common HVAC myths such as assuming that larger systems are always superior, that routine upkeep isn't required, and that shutting vents improves efficiency. Understanding these misconceptions can result in better performance and energy savings.
How Often Do I Need to Change My HVAC Filters?
HVAC filters should commonly be changed every one to three months, according to usage and filter type. Regular upkeep ensures peak system performance, enhances air quality, and extends the lifespan of the HVAC unit.
What Defines the Working duration of an HVAC System?
An HVAC system typically lasts between 15 to 25 years, contingent upon factors like use, servicing, and quality of installation. Consistent maintenance can prolong its lifespan, while neglect may result in premature failure.
